Lady Cougars lose in final stanza

Published 8:17 am Wednesday, August 17, 2016

The Lady Cougars opened their 2016 season Tuesday afternoon in Fitzgerald. In the top of the first inning both Hunter Meadows (Jr) and Riley Blampied (Fr) singled and stole a base. Jordan Dickerson (Jr) followed driving in both with a double to the left-center gap. Freshman pitcher Rilee Duckworth allowed her defense to support her working scoreless innings for the first two frames.

  In the top of the third inning Hunter Meadows singled and stole another base. Riley Blampied drew a walk and help set the table for Ivy Lewis (Jr) to drive in two more runs. The bottom of the third brought 2 runs for Fitzgerald on three hits and an error, bringing the score to 4-2.

In the top of the fourth Ansley Mitchell led off with a base hit and a stolen base. Alexis Meadows moved Mitchell to third on infield grounder. Hunter Meadows followed with another hit that scored Mitchell giving the Lady Cougars a 5-2 lead.

The bottom of the fifth saw a momentum change that would not end well for the Lady Cougars. Fitzgerald added 2 runs on two hits, a hit batsman, and an error closing Crisp’s lead to 5-4. The momentum change continued on into the sixth inning when with one out both Alexis and Hunter Meadows singled and Riley Blampied drew a base on balls loading the bases. Jordan Dickerson drove a hard line drive to center and Hunter Meadows was doubled off at second ending the scoring threat. Fitzgerald tied the game in the bottom of the frame on two hits and a passed ball. In the final inning the Lady Cougars went down quietly on three straight batters. Fitzgerald plated the winning run on a hit batsman, an error, and a passed ball.

The Lady Cougars were led offensively by Hunter Meadows (4 for 4), Jordan Dickerson (3 for 4), Ivy Lewis and Ansley Mitchell both had two hits apiece.
